All About Coin, Vending, and Amusement Machine Servicers and Repairers
Coin, Vending, & Amusement Machine Servicer or Repairer Definition Install, service, adjust, or repair coin, vending, or amusement machines including video games, juke boxes, pinball machines, or slot machines.
Life As a Coin, Vending, & Amusement Machine Servicer or Repairer: What Do They Do?
- Prepare repair cost estimates.
- Disassemble and assemble machines, according to specifications and using hand and power tools.
- Test machines to determine proper functioning.
- Adjust machine pressure gauges and thermostats.
- Adjust and repair coin, vending, or amusement machines and meters and replace defective mechanical and electrical parts, using hand tools, soldering irons, and diagrams.
- Record transaction information on forms or logs, and notify designated personnel of discrepancies.

Things a Coin, Vending, & Amusement Machine Servicer or Repairer Should Know How to Do
These are the skills Coin, Vending, and Amusement Machine Servicers and Repairers say are the most useful in their careers:
Repairing: Repairing machines or systems using the needed tools.
Equipment Maintenance: Performing routine maintenance on equipment and determining when and what kind of maintenance is needed.
Troubleshooting: Determining causes of operating errors and deciding what to do about it.
Operation Monitoring: Watching gauges, dials, or other indicators to make sure a machine is working properly.
Operation and Control: Controlling operations of equipment or systems.
Quality Control Analysis: Conducting tests and inspections of products, services, or processes to evaluate quality or performance.

Job Outlook for Coin, Vending, and Amusement Machine Servicers and Repairers
There were about 36,600 jobs for Coin, Vending, and Amusement Machine Servicer or Repairer in 2016 (in the United States). There is little to no growth in job opportunities for Coin, Vending, and Amusement Machine Servicer or Repairer. There will be an estimated 3,300 positions for Coin, Vending, & Amusement Machine Servicer or Repairer per year.

The states with the most job growth for Coin, Vending, & Amusement Machine Servicer or Repairer are Washington, Utah, and Oregon. Watch out if you plan on working in Ohio, Mississippi, or North Carolina. These states have the worst job growth for this type of profession.
Coin, Vending, & Amusement Machine Servicer or Repairer Average Salary
The typical yearly salary for Coin, Vending, and Amusement Machine Servicers and Repairers is somewhere between $20,760 and $55,580.

Coin, Vending, and Amusement Machine Servicers and Repairers who work in Washington, Delaware, or New York, make the highest salaries.
